Stephen Karpa Obituary
Stephen Frank Karpa of East Windsor, Connecticut, passed on February 29, 2024 in Manchester, Connecticut at the age of 61. Stephen is survived and remembered by relatives including his two daughters, Taylore Karpa Schollard and Haley Shadday... Read Stephen Karpa's Obituary
